From the LP: "One Hot Minute"
One Hot Minute is the sixth studio album by American rock band Red Hot Chili Peppers, released on September 12, 1995, by Warner Bros. Records. The worldwide success of the band's previous album Blood Sugar Sex Magik (1991) caused guitarist John Frusciante to become uncomfortable with their popularity, eventually quitting mid-tour in 1992. Following a series of short-term replacements, the band hired guitarist Dave Navarro in 1993; it was his only studio album with the band. Recording for the album took place at the Sound Factory in Hollywood from June 1994 to February 1995. It marked the second collaboration between the band and producer Rick Rubin.

All tracks are written by Red Hot Chili Peppers (Flea, Kiedis, Navarro, Smith).
Red Hot Chili Peppers:
Anthony Kiedis – lead vocals
Dave Navarro – guitars, backing vocals
Flea – bass guitar, backing vocals, lead vocals on "Pea" and co-lead vocals on "Deep Kick"
Chad Smith – drums, percussion
Additional musicians
Keith "Tree" Barry – violin on "Tearjerker"
Jimmy Boyle – backing vocals on "One Big Mob"
Louis Mathieu – backing vocals on "One Big Mob"
Lenny Castro – percussion on "Walkabout", "My Friends", "One Hot Minute", "Deep Kick", and "Tearjerker"
Aimee Echo – backing vocals on "One Hot Minute", "One Big Mob"
Gurmukh Kaur Khalsa – chants on "Falling into Grace"
John Lurie – harmonica on "One Hot Minute"
Stephen Perkins – percussion on "One Big Mob", "Warped" and "Bob" (iTunes bonus track)
Kristen Vigard – backing vocals on "Falling into Grace"
Gabriel James Navarro – crying on "One Big Mob"
The Aeroplane Kids – backing vocals on "Aeroplane"
